limbus - definition and meaning
Definitions
from The American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, 5th Edition.
noun A distinctive border or edge, such as the junction between the cornea and sclera of the eyeball.
from The Century Dictionary.
noun Same as limbo , 1.
noun Pl. limbi (-bī). In anatomy , a border.
noun In conchology , the circumference of the valves of a bivalve shell from the disk to the border or margin.
from Wiktionary , Creative Commons Attribution/Share-Alike License.
noun medicine, biology A border of an anatomical part, such as the edge of the cornea .
from WordNet 3.0 Copyright 2006 by Princeton University. All rights reserved.
noun a border or edge of any of various body parts distinguished by color or structure
Etymologies
from The American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, 4th Edition
from Wiktionary, Creative Commons Attribution/Share-Alike License
From Latin limbus ("edge, border")
